About this artwork
In 1995 I lived in a place where a heroin dealer operated nearby. I watched people struggling with addiction walk past — with dead eyes and bodies marked by hard lives. Some of them died from overdoses. They were found on the parking lot.
I felt that these people did not receive enough help. Perhaps they were not always ready to accept it — but that is exactly why it is crucial that help is available when motivation arises.
For the base of the work,… I used three municipal garbage bags. On them, I painted portraits of drug addicts —
At the bottom of the work is a line by Neil Young:
The needle and the damage done.
Dorte Have is a painter with a background in fine art, design, and coaching, infusing her work with rich life experience and a deep connection to Svendborg, Denmark. She employs expressionist techniques, blending intuition with direct visual language to create dreamlike, layered paintings focused on people, animals, and their relationships. Her art radiates emotional honesty, curiosity, and warmth, inviting viewers into intimate, heartfelt explorations of human connection and presence.
